A fluorogenic peptide probe developed by in vitro selection using tRNA carrying a fluorogenic amino acid.

Abstract

A peptide that binds and emits fluorescence in response to conformational change in a target protein was developed by in vitro selection using tRNA carrying a fluorogenic amino acid. This technology could prove to be useful for the development of separation-free immunoassays and bio-imaging analyses.
